FeBiN3 is an experimental iron-bismuth nitride compound that belongs to the family of ternary metal nitrides. This material is primarily of research interest for its potential in magnetic and electronic applications, as the combination of iron (ferromagnetic) and bismuth (high spin-orbit coupling) in a nitride matrix may yield unique properties not found in conventional binary nitrides or alloys.
